When i had 17's on my corsa i just tapped the arches out a bit with a rubber mallet. This gave the wheels some extra clearance. Think they were ET45 wheels. Never scrubbed on a 35mm drop and could even have a full car load with no rubbing. If you dont fancy cutting your arches banging them out with a mallet is another alternative. :thumbs: | |
